Continue to Amman’s spectacular, 2nd-century Roman Amphitheater, once part of the ancient city of Philadelphia that once stood on the site of today’s modern capital. Admire the scale and symmetry of the stunning, 6,000-seater arena, and hear from your guide how it was built to face north to shelter spectators from the fiercest heat of the sun.

Largely established by Alexander the Great in the 2nd century B.C., this ancient city was one of the most prosperous in the Roman Empire, and was covered by sand for centuries until its remnants were discovered in 1806.
